This tour in the Westfjords of Iceland combines dramatic landscapes with active water sports. You will visit the Dynjandi waterfall, a prominent natural landmark, and end the day with a wakeboarding session at Holt Beach. Along the way, experienced guides will share insights into the area's history, geology and wildlife, helping you understand the landscape you are seeing.
